Tuscan White Bean Soup is a heartwarming dish that brings comfort and nourishment to your table. This one-pot wonder melds the rich flavors of cannellini beans, fresh vegetables, and aromatic herbs into a creamy, satisfying soup that’s perfect for any occasion. Whether you’re preparing a cozy weeknight meal or hosting guests, this vegan and gluten-free recipe will impress with its savory depth. Pair it with crusty bread for dipping or enjoy it on its own as a healthy dinner option. Easy to make and packed with nutrients, Tuscan White Bean Soup is sure to become a favorite in your kitchen.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 3 cans cannellini beans
  • 1 yellow onion
  • 4 cloves garlic
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 large carrots
  • 1 stalk celery
  • 1/3 cup white apple vinegar
  • 2 cups chopped kale
  • Vegetable or chicken broth

Instructions

  1. Heat ol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Sauté chopped onion until translucent.
  2. Add minced garlic, diced celery, and chopped carrots; cook for about 10 minutes until softened.
  3. Pour in white apple vinegar and let reduce for 5 minutes.
  4. Stir in the cannellini beans and broth; bring to a boil.
  5. Reduce heat to low and simmer for 15 minutes.
  6. Blend part of the soup until smooth, then return it to the pot.
  7. Add chopped kale, simmer until wilted, adjust seasoning as needed, and serve warm.
